Original Description
Spring View by Kansetsu Hashimoto is a mesmerizing Japanese Nihonga painting that transports viewers to a serene, mist-laden spring landscape. Created in the early 20th century during Japan's Taishō period, this delicate work exemplifies Hashimoto's mastery of traditional mineral pigments and ink on silk, showcasing the refined aesthetics of the Kyoto Nihonga school. The dreamlike composition, with its subtle gradations of pale greens and soft washes of pink cherry blossoms, evokes the fleeting beauty of shunshoku (spring colors) through poetic ambiguity. As a leading figure bridging classical Yamato-e traditions and modern sensibilities, Hashimoto's work gained recognition for revitalizing natural themes with atmospheric depth – this painting was notably exhibited at the Teiten national exhibition, marking its significance in Japan's transition towards contemporary expressions of cultural identity. The artist's ability to capture ma (negative space) as an active compositional element places Spring View within important dialogues about East Asian modernity.
